How Nerdwallet Debt Consolidation Loans Actually Work
Key Insights
Debt consolidation through Nerdwallet Debt Consolidation Loans centers on combining multiple debt obligations into a single loan with a potentially lower interest rate and streamlined repayment. Hereโs how it typically works: users apply online, provide income and debt details, and receive a tailored proposal. The loan funds may cover existing balances or recurring monthly payments, allowing borrowers to replace complex, costly debt with one manageable installment. Nerdwallet typically partners with reputable lenders, so users benefit from transparency about terms, fees, and credit requirementsโall presented without hidden clauses. This model supports clarity, ideal for someone evaluating debt solutions in a mobile-first, fast-paced environment.
